ALEXANDRIA, Va., April 15 -- United States Patent no. 12,600,819, issued on April 14, was assigned to BIOMEDICAL BONDING AB (Stockholm).
"Composition for fast-cured thermosets containing amines, thiols and unsaturated molecules" was invented by Michael Malkoch (Taby, Sweden) and Viktor Granskog (Danderyd, Sweden).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"The present invention relates to a composition comprising two compounds based on triazine-trione (TATO) comprising at least one thiol group and at least one unsaturated carbon-carbon bound and where the composition further comprises an amine group or compound and a Type I photoinitiator. The composition may be used for treating teeth and bone."
